Transaction 43103235a3fc9fc720636875a78757403e9b48cd1d02c65da02da85b83496e56
1 Input
1 Output
-
43103235a3fc9fc720636875a78757403e9b48cd1d02c65da02da85b83496e56:0
- value
- 501045
- script pubkey
- OP_0 OP_PUSHBYTES_20 0e607afe529af434dd89107e198607c1ae06aea9
- address
- bc1qpes84ljjnt6rfhvfzplpnps8cxhqdt4ffhev8p